If you were to sail from the Southern Ocean to the Arctic Ocean along the 20-degree west longitude line, you would pass by all of these continents except __________.

A. North America
B. Africa
C. Asia
D. Europe
E. South America

1 Answer

3 votes

Answer:

Asia

Step-by-step explanation:

Southern Ocean is also known as the Antarctic Ocean extends from the coast of Antarctica north to 60 degrees south latitude. Countries bordering the Southern Ocean are: South Africa, Chile and Australia.

Arctic Ocean is the smallest and shallowest of all the world's ocean. Countries bordering the Arctic Ocean are: Russia, Norway, Iceland, Greenland, Canada and the United States.

Sailing from Southern Ocean to the Arctic Ocean along 20-degree west longitude line, all those continents must be passed except Asia.

Asia is at the right most corner of the world map, located at 34.0479° N, 100.6197° E.
